WebThis tutorial will demonstrate how to round to the nearest 10, 100, or 1000 in Excel & Google Sheets. Round Function The ROUND Function rounds a number to a specified number of digits relative to the decimal. =ROUND(B3,0) By using negative numbers you can round to the nearest 10, 100, or 1000.
